> ## Documentation Index
> Fetch the complete documentation index at: https://help.hflow.pro/llms.txt
> Use this file to discover all available pages before exploring further.

# Students: Admin vs Teacher

> What each role can see and do on the Students page.

This page explains how **Students** behaves for **owners**, **admins**, and **teachers**. For how roles are assigned and who can open **Staff**. See [Staff roles and permissions](/hflow/configuration/staff).

## Most common use case

When you are troubleshooting “why can’t I see this button/student?” start with this page first.

## Owner and admin visibility and actions

**Owners** and **admins** (sometimes called “admin mode” in the app) can:

* See all active students in the organization (subject to filters)
* Use full filters (year, language, grade, class, reading tier, search). Grade, class, and reading tier each support multiple selections (OR logic). Language stays a single selection on this page.
* Add students manually
* Import students from CSV
* Export students to CSV
* Open the [print roster view](/hflow/students/print-view) from the header (uses current filters)
* Open the [student home page](/hflow/students/student-home-page) from a student name
* Edit student name details from the row action
* Open Student Enrollment and remove a student from roster

Only **owners** manage staff invitations and roles under **Configuration → Staff**.

## Teacher visibility and actions

Teachers see only students within the union of active assignments (year + grade + optional class match).

Teacher behavior:

* Assignment-focused header (select one or more assignment rows; roster is the union of matches)
* Search within assigned roster
* Open the [print roster view](/hflow/students/print-view) for the selected assignment scope
* No Add Student, Import CSV, Export CSV, or edit-row actions
* Student home page access depends on assessment permissions:
  * If assessment access is enabled: clicking the student name opens the student home page
  * If disabled: names are read-only text and the home page is not available
* Notes are view-only on the student home page for teachers

## Role troubleshooting checklist

### 1) Teacher cannot see expected students

Check:

* Teacher has active assignment(s) for the current date
* Assignment school year and grade match student-year records
* If assignment class is set, class name must match

### 2) Teacher cannot open the student home page

Check:

* Teacher has assessment access enabled on their staff record (an **owner** sets this under **Configuration → Staff**)

### 3) “Missing” admin actions

Check:

* Current user role is **owner** or **admin** (not **teacher**)

<Note>
  Teachers see assignment pickers and search without import, export, or add-student actions. The layout is narrower than this admin example.
</Note>
